医院挂号系统是一个典型的在线服务系统,主要用于患者预约挂号、查看医生排班信息、支付挂号费用等功能。该系统通常基于Web技术实现,前端使用HTML、CSS、JavaScript等技术,后端使用PHP等服务器端脚本语言,数据库则使用MySQL等关系型数据库管理系统。
医院挂号系统主要分为以下几种类型:
医院挂号系统广泛应用于各类医疗机构,包括综合医院、专科医院、社区医院等。通过该系统,患者可以方便地进行预约挂号,医院也可以更加高效地管理就诊流程。
原因:可能是数据库服务器地址配置错误、数据库用户名或密码错误、数据库服务未启动等原因。
解决方法:
<?php
$servername = "localhost";
$username = "your_username";
$password = "your_password";
$dbname = "your_database";
// 创建连接
$conn = new mysqli($servername, $username, $password, $dbname);
// 检查连接
if ($conn->connect_error) {
die("连接失败: " . $conn->connect_error);
}
echo "连接成功";
?>
参考链接:PHP MySQL连接教程
原因:可能是SQL语句错误、数据库表结构不匹配、权限不足等原因。
解决方法:
<?php
$sql = "INSERT INTO appointments (patient_name, doctor_name, appointment_date)
VALUES ('张三', '李医生', '2023-10-10')";
if ($conn->query($sql) === TRUE) {
echo "新记录插入成功";
} else {
echo "Error: " . $sql . "<br>" . $conn->error;
}
?>
参考链接:PHP MySQL插入数据教程
原因:可能是数据库查询效率低、服务器性能不足、网络带宽有限等原因。
解决方法:
参考链接:优化MySQL查询性能
医院挂号系统是一个复杂的在线服务系统,涉及前端、后端、数据库等多个方面的技术。在开发和维护过程中,可能会遇到各种问题,如数据库连接失败、数据插入失败、页面加载缓慢等。通过合理的配置和优化,可以有效解决这些问题,提高系统的稳定性和性能。
领取专属 10元无门槛券
手把手带您无忧上云